Fayyad calls US aid money 'extortion'

Perhaps it should be cut off....

Here's Hillary Clinton announcing a $150-million grant to the Palestinian Authority four months ago, raising the 2010 total to nearly $600 million. She said that US aid "underscores the strong determination of the American people and this Administration to stand with our Palestinian friends." She also praised PA Prime Minister Salam Fayyad "for being a consistent voice for progress and common sense."

Let's go to the videotape.



And here's the gratitude Clinton and the United States get. Here's Fayyad referring to US foreign aid as 'extortion.' The official PA daily reported that:
"Fayyad attacked the US in an unprecedented manner... He emphasized his opposition to American 'extortion,'" and added that "our rights are not for sale, barter, or trade for a handful of dollars."
[Al-Hayat Al-Jadida, Feb. 21, 2011]
Let's go to the videotape.



The US should not be 'extorting' from the 'Palestinian Authority.' Perhaps to make the point clear, the US should reconsider its financial aid to the 'Palestinian Authority.'
